If the waste gate is adjustable then it seeming to work may not be good enough. Did you drop the exhaust side and check movement of the gate. Leaving the hose off will let you know for sure.
If your worried about leaks under pressure you can use PVC with a Schroeder valve and pressurize your piping to check for leaks.
